I‘ve never been at Bear with enough snow to ski the canyons. Where exactly do you drop in?
You can drop in to Goldmine Canyon right off the top of #9, it will funnel you down to the bottom of Silver, chair #4. Catch 4 and either return to Goldmine or hit Deer Canyon on skiers right. You also have the option to go left off of #8 back to Deer, or right in to Bow Canyon. Bow is OB and should be treated as backcountry. You can easily find yourself with a long walk back to the resort if you succumb to the lure of freshies!

Went to Snow Valley a couple times this week, first with my boys (Tuesday) then on my own (Friday). They are making the adjustment to life with the IKON pass, with lots of people showing up. It was busy today, and several people I talked to on the lift were there because of the pass. I had planned to go to Snow Summit today but after getting stuck behind a slow bus on the drive up decided to shorten the ride and went to Snow Valley. It was a good decision and not just because of the shorter distance.

On Tuesday they were sending IKON pass holders upstairs for a lift ticket, but today they had adjusted and had a person with a stack of lift tickets passing them out to people with passes. So that went quick.

The other really good thing was the fresh snow on Slide Peak. It’s short but it’s pretty steep and with soft conditions and a few stashes of untracked snow it’s great. I made lap after lap through the trees. It’s better than Summit/Bear with full coverage and good snow, though not as good/long a run as at Baldy.

All in all a good couple days, one with my boys and one hitting the steeper stuff.
